Women Mending Nets in the Dunes expected to make around US$6m when auctioned in JuneThe first Van Gogh painting to go under the hammer in France in more than two decades has been unveiled.Women Mending Nets in the Dunes, which the Dutch artist painted early in his career at Scheveningen near The Hague, is expected to go for around €5m (£4.4m/US$6m) when it is auctioned in June.
